From bf2dc9e9748d28ab6e1a332cb84aeadde676f528 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=99=88=E5=8A=B2=E6=9D=BE?= Date: Wed, 18 Nov 2020 10:02:28 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20about=E6=94=B9=E4=B8=BA=E4=BB=8E?= =?UTF-8?q?=E6=8E=A5=E5=8F=A3=E8=8E=B7=E5=8F=96=E6=95=B0=E6=8D=AE?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../src/components/common/header.vue | 2 +- .../src/components/page/config/about.vue | 36 +++++++++---------- 2 files changed, 18 insertions(+), 20 deletions(-) diff --git a/nezha-fronted/src/components/common/header.vue b/nezha-fronted/src/components/common/header.vue index 101ae9e74..32e9f4bc6 100644 --- a/nezha-fronted/src/components/common/header.vue +++ b/nezha-fronted/src/components/common/header.vue @@ -104,7 +104,7 @@
{{$t('config.account.account')}}
diff --git a/nezha-fronted/src/components/page/config/about.vue b/nezha-fronted/src/components/page/config/about.vue index c0f3373e4..1370ffca5 100644 --- a/nezha-fronted/src/components/page/config/about.vue +++ b/nezha-fronted/src/components/page/config/about.vue @@ -3,24 +3,16 @@
-
Nezha monitoring System
-
{{$t("overall.version")}}   1.2.1
+
{{version.nezha.name}}
+
{{$t("overall.version")}}   {{version.nezha.version}}
{{$t("overall.components")}}
-
-
Maria DB
-
{{version.mariadb}}
-
-
-
Redis
-
{{version.redis}}
-
-
-
Prometheus
-
{{version.prometheus}}
+
+
{{item.name}}
+
{{item.version}}
@@ -31,14 +23,19 @@ name: "about", data() { return { - version: { - main: "1.2.1", - mariadb: "10.5.5-log", - redis: "4.1.2", - prometheus: "2.21.1" - } + version: {} } }, + methods: { + getVersion() { + this.$get("/about").then(response => { + this.version = response.data; + }); + } + }, + mounted() { + this.getVersion(); + }, }